JavaScript is not enabled.
Techs great - Review by citysearch c | Capital Heating & Cooling

Capital Heating & Cooling

Techs great 11/7/2015

Techicians great, although disagree with each other on approach at times. Office seems to be a bit hectic. Overall nice team and willing to come out when you need them! Thanks. more